What is a Coroner?

Definition

A coroner is a professional who investigates and determines the cause and manner of death in cases where it is sudden, unexpected, or suspicious. They play a crucial role in the field of forensic science and are responsible for conducting autopsies, collecting evidence, and analyzing medical records to establish the circumstances surrounding a person’s death.

Role and Responsibilities

Coroners are vital members of the criminal justice system and their work extends beyond the examination of deceased individuals. Here are some key responsibilities of a coroner:

  • Death Investigations: Coroners conduct thorough investigations into the cause and circumstances of deaths that fall under their jurisdiction. They examine the body, take samples for toxicology testing, and review medical history to determine the cause and manner of death.
  • Autopsies: Performing autopsies is one of the primary tasks of a coroner. They carefully dissect the body, looking for any signs of injury, disease, or other abnormalities that may have contributed to the person’s death.
  • Collecting Evidence: Coroners are responsible for collecting and preserving evidence found during autopsies, such as bullets, drugs, or DNA samples. This evidence can be crucial in criminal investigations and legal proceedings.
  • Testifying in Court: As experts in their field, coroners may be called upon to testify in court cases to provide their professional opinion on the cause and manner of death. Their testimony can greatly impact the outcome of a trial.
  • Public Health: In addition to their investigative duties, coroners also have a role in public health. They collect data on causes of death, identify trends, and contribute to the development of policies aimed at preventing deaths from similar causes in the future.

Coroners are highly trained professionals who work closely with law enforcement agencies, medical professionals, and forensic experts. Their role goes beyond the examination of bodies, as they strive to provide closure to families and contribute to the overall understanding of death in society.

Factors that Influence Coroners’ Salaries

Location

Location plays a significant role in determining the salary of a coroner. Coroners working in metropolitan areas or larger cities tend to earn higher salaries compared to those in rural or less populated areas. This is primarily due to the higher cost of living in urban areas. Additionally, coroners in states with higher average incomes may receive higher salaries compared to those in states with lower average incomes.

Experience and Education

Experience and education are crucial factors that impact a coroner’s salary. Coroners with more years of experience generally earn higher salaries. This is because their expertise and knowledge in the field increases over time, making them more valuable. Additionally, coroners with advanced degrees, such as a Doctor of Medicine (MD) or a Doctor of Osteopathic Medicine (DO), may earn higher salaries compared to those with only a bachelor’s degree or less. These advanced degrees provide a deeper understanding of medical and forensic sciences, which is highly valued in the field of coroner work.
